Extracting resources from volcanic terrains presents unique challenges for mining companies and geologists. These areas are often rich in minerals, metals, and geothermal energy, making them highly valuable. However, the volcanic environment also creates significant obstacles that complicate extraction efforts.
Geological and Environmental Challenges
Volcanic terrains are characterized by unstable ground, frequent seismic activity, and unpredictable eruptions. These factors pose safety risks for workers and equipment. Additionally, the presence of loose volcanic ash and rocks can hinder construction and mining operations.
Unstable Ground and Eruptions
The ground in volcanic areas is often unstable, with loose layers of ash and fragmented rocks. This instability increases the risk of landslides and collapses. Eruptions can suddenly disrupt operations, endanger lives, and cause damage to infrastructure.
Environmental Concerns
Mining in volcanic regions can also harm delicate ecosystems. The release of toxic gases, ash, and other pollutants can affect local flora and fauna. Strict environmental regulations are necessary to minimize ecological damage.
Technical and Logistical Challenges
Beyond environmental issues, technical difficulties make resource extraction in volcanic terrains complex. Accessing deep deposits requires specialized equipment and techniques. Transportation of materials can be hindered by rugged terrain and volcanic activity.
Access and Infrastructure
Building roads and infrastructure in volcanic areas is challenging due to uneven ground and potential eruptions. Remote locations often lack existing infrastructure, increasing costs and logistical complexity.
Technological Solutions
Advances in remote sensing, geothermal drilling, and automated equipment help mitigate some challenges. These technologies allow for safer and more efficient extraction, even in difficult conditions.
